St. Agnes Well (Skookumchuck Hot Springs)
St. Agnes Well, also known as Skookumchuck Hot Springs, is a serene and inviting destination located along the picturesque Lillooet River in British Columbia. This developed hot springs site offers a wonderful blend of natural beauty and thoughtfully designed facilities, making it a favored spot for relaxation and rejuvenation. The warm waters range from 37 to 41 degrees Celsius (98 to 106 degrees Fahrenheit), providing a soothing temperature perfect for soaking away stress and muscle tension. What sets St. Agnes Well apart are its unique tubs, carefully crafted to enhance the bathing experience while blending harmoniously with the tranquil riverside environment. Visitors can enjoy the calming sounds of flowing water and the gentle rustle of surrounding foliage, creating a peaceful retreat from the bustle of daily life. Easily accessible by road, the hot springs are convenient for visitors traveling by car, while still maintaining a sense of secluded natural charm. The modest cost of $10 CAD per person supports the upkeep of the facilities and ensures a quality experience for all who visit.
